FAIRFAX, Va. - In
their last home dual of the season, the George Mason wrestling team fell to
Bloomsburg 39-0. The dual began with the 141 weight class and was held in the
Recreation and Athletic Complex.
At halftime Mason honored its four graduating seniors, Jaaziah Bethea, Ty Knepp, Rich Lavorato and Drew Squires.
Bloomsburg got out to
an early 12-0 lead with three major decision wins in the 141, 149 and 157 weight
classes.
At 165 the match came
to riding time which gave Kevin Hartnett the 1-0 decision win over Ty Knepp to
bring Bloomsburg's lead to 15-0. Bloomsburg would build their lead out to 39-0
for the win.
Mason's next match is
Thursday when they take on Old Dominion for a 7 p.m. dual.
